price change1 1125 shipped, smokin deal, and here is a complete detailed list of the items included!

-cross over pipe
2 rubber connectors
4 hose clamps
-supercharger intake arm (afm side)
2 rubber connectors
4 hose clamps
-AFM compact air filter element
-AFM compact air filter element adapter plate and top plate
-supercharger mounting bracket (for mounting on cylinder head above exhaust manifold)
-Auxilary fuel pressure regulator
vacuum hose to connect in line with intake manifold
2 vampire fittings to connect inline with fuel lines
1 foot fuel line with associated hose clamp
-custom AC bracket (for mounting static tensioner pulley)
-static tensioner pulley
-4 rib supercharger drive belt (used in conjunction with ac bracket and static tensioner in drive formation "d", see instruction manual for details)
3 feet of about 1" rubber hosing (crossover breathing from supercharger to intake manifold)
reversion pressure valve thingie (adds about .5 lb of boost im told)
host is cut in half, but you can get an idea of what you will be needing to complete the installation
-dummy throttle body
tbody gasket (worn but useable if you wish)
lower supercharger mounting support bracket (mounts to block and bottom of supercharger)
-m45 supercharger
pulley on and valves that control something or another
extra intake extractor plate (polished, it goes on top fo the supercharger and connects to crossover pipe)
-boost timing control unit
black box that is the timing unit
adjuster **** that you mount in your cab somewhere
vacuum line that runs from the blackbox to inline vacuum lines in engine, including the t-fitting for vacuum lines
-IACV blockoff plate (for relocation of throttle body to driver side)
-throttle cable relocation bracket
-JRSC instruction manual
-JR BTC instruction manual
